Originally Posted by g transistor
Why is there so much pulling at the waist with the grape and spearmint shirts? Kind of worries me...
If you mean on the Before Dinner shirts, that's just the way I was holding the shirt with my hands at my sides, and I could honestly have sized up to a S, I just like my shirts extra tight so I was wearing an XS in those photos. They didn't seem like they were tight around the waist or anything to me personally, but I guess that might be an issue of preference. The Before Dinner is a pretty slim fit, on par with Band. If you want something that isn't so tailored, go with the After Dinner.
